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
430011 852757782 82965550280 6837 68520585
71 2426 164835
71 2426 164835
6231484 978 101
All about undefined
Interested in learning more?
71 2426 164835
6231484 978 101
See more
300573447 07
399486261 02602 2928575 997
See more
24 743177245 9341478
65441 319915 84045946 2628 9361665975
See more